No More Fun-Loving!

So, you’re looking for a significant other. You’ve gone out on blind dates, met through church, done the whole bar scene, still nothing has stuck. So, you try online dating. You look through the profiles and what’s the phrase that appears most often? “Fun-loving”! I have a problem with “fun-loving” and I implore you never to use it when creating y0ur own online dating profile or describing yourself in any situation for that matter: dating profile, job application, obituary. 


“Fun-loving” is meaningless. Every single human being on earth is fun loving, so are many animals like dogs, dolphins and pigs. If you describe yourself as “fun loving” simply you are simply saying that you love fun… Duh! Who doesn’t like fun? Now, your idea of fun may be different from the next person’s, but by definition, if it’s fun in your eyes, you are going to be enjoying it. You can’t say, “Wow, that was fun, but it was horrible.” You just can’t. I mean, I guess you can, but if you do you are not qite stable. You will not go on another date. You will not get the job. And, no one is coming to your funeral.


 If you claim that you never have fun, nor that you love anything, then of course you can’t be fun loving. So, you wouldn’t call yourself that. Everyone else loves something (it’s probably something they consider fun) and/or they have fun (and they probably love it). So, that’s the rest of the human population. Therefore, unless you are Ebinezer Scrooge, Gargamel from The Smurfs or Kim Jong Un (well, I guess he has fun hanging out with Dennis Rodman, so he doesn’t count), you are fun-loving! So, don’t state it in your profile. It’s like saying, “I blink every few seconds,” or “Every night I fall asleep.” We know it. You love fn. I love fun. We all love fun. Enough already about loving-fun. 


If you want to go anywhere near this off-limits subject, tell them what is fun to you: playing basketball, watching rom-coms, sipping margaritas on the beach, hanging with former NBA stars, whatever. And, whatever you do, don’t tell us you love doing it. We know this already…it’s fun!
